What does the name Borussia mean?

What does Borussia mean? “Borussia” is the latin word for Preußen (a former steadily extending German kingdom).

Why is Borussia Monchengladbach called Borussia?

Borussia was chosen because Mönchengladbach was located in the western provinces awarded to the Kingdom of Prussia as part of the 1815 Congress of Vienna. Other notable football clubs in western Germany that chose the name of Prussia as their title include Borussia Dortmund in 1909 and SC Preußen Münster in 1906.

What is Dortmund Bayern called?

Der Klassiker
Der Klassiker in German (The Classic), also known as the “German Clásico”, is the name given in football to any match between Borussia Dortmund and Bayern Munich.

Why are some German teams called Borussia?

The nickname is of course completed by ‘Borussia’, which while stemming from the Latin name for the former German region of Prussia, was in fact taken by the founders from a local brewery in Dortmund.

Is Borussia a place?

Borussia is the Latin word for Prussia, a former European state that comprised much of what today is Germany, Poland, Lithuania and Russia.

Why is Borussia Dortmund called BVB?

The term ‘BVB’ – pronounced in German ‘bay-fow-bay’ – stems from the club’s official name of Ballspielverein Borussia 09 e.V. Dortmund. Broken down into its constituent parts the name means: Ball game club – Borussia – 1909 – registered association – Dortmund.

Why are there so many German football clubs with the name Borussia?

As a unified Germany became an increasingly industrialised nation and more powerful player on the international scene, nationalism grew, and was a factor in a number of German clubs, such as Dortmund and Gladbach, but also Neunkirchen and Fulda among others, having Borussia in their name.
